Shenbi Maliang
An AI script pre-visualization tool for film and TV teams, helping turn long scripts into dynamic storyboards, character setups, and basic audiovisual preview materials.
Tool overview
Based on the available evidence, Shenbi Maliang is best understood as an AI tool for film pre-visualization and script visualization, not a proven one-click full production platform. Adoption signals mainly come from Maoyan-related interviews, media coverage, and tutorial-style posts, which show clear interest in the “long script to dynamic storyboard” workflow. That proves attention, not broad proof of product maturity. There is no public GitHub footprint, developer ecosystem, or large body of independent user case studies in this sample, so any adoption judgment should stay cautious.
In practical terms, it appears to parse long scripts into structured elements, then generate character bios, AI portraits, dynamic shots, dialogue readout, dubbing, and background music. The main value is faster communication across writers, directors, and producers during early-stage planning. A better comparison is not a general AI video generator like Runway, and not a post-production editor like CapCut; it is closer to an AI previz / animatic assistant for script planning and storyboard workflows.
